What is Form 1099-R?

Form 1099-R is a critical IRS form used for reporting taxable distributions from various sources, including pensions, annuities, retirement plans, and individual retirement arrangements (IRAs). When a payer distributes funds, such as retirement income, this form ensures the internal revenue service (IRS) is notified of taxable income. The payer is responsible for filing the form, and the recipient receives a copy for their records.
This form specifically covers distributions related to pensions and IRAs, among other retirement accounts, facilitating accurate tax reporting by the recipients.

Who Needs Form 1099-R?

Form 1099-R is essential for various individuals and entities, particularly retirees and beneficiaries who receive distributions. Generally, any person who receives retirement benefits is a likely recipient of this form. However, exceptions exist, and not all distributions necessitate filing the form.
Additionally, certain payers, including pension funds and retirement plan sponsors, are mandated to provide this form to eligible recipients, ensuring that the IRS receives the necessary information for tax purposes.

Form 1099-R must typically be provided to recipients by January 31st of the year following the distribution. The payer must also file it with the IRS by the end of February, or March 31st if filing electronically.
